Job Goal: To assist in the organization, management, instructional leadership and monitoring of the Exceptional Learning Communities of the Madison City School District Special Education Program.

 

Qualifications:

  1. Valid Alabama teaching certificate with certification in Special Education
  2. Master's of Education degree or equivalent certification in Special Education and/or Educational Leadership and Administration
  3. At least three years teaching experience as a special education teacher and/or resource specialist desired
  4. Such alternatives to the above qualifications as the Board of Education may find appropriate and acceptable

 

FLSA Status: Exempt

Reports to: Special Education Director

 

Background Check Required: (Ala. Code §§ 16-22A-5) upon offer of employment, employees will be required to submit legible fingerprints for a background review by the Alabama Bureau of Investigation and the Federal Bureau of Investigation.  Background checks must not be more than 10 years old. A new background check is required for anyone new to Madison City Schools, regardless of the recency of the ABI and FBI background checks.  

 

Student Safety & Security: Madison City Schools prioritizes a safe, respectful, and supportive learning environment. Employees are expected to model professional conduct, maintain clear and appropriate boundaries with students, use district-approved channels for communications, and avoid interactions that could be perceived as favoritism, grooming, or undue familiarity. Staff must promptly report suspected child abuse or neglect to law enforcement authorities as required by Alabama law. Compliance with these expectations is a condition of employment.

 

Required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:

  1. Working knowledge of federal, state and local special education rules, regulations, and practices
  2. Broad knowledge of theories, principles, practices and methodology of special education
  3. Knowledge and experience of Assistive Technology to provide evaluation, modeling and training to staff and parents on communication and technology supports, preferred
  4. Excellent communication skills and strong analytical and writing capabilities
  5. Close attention to detail coupled with the ability to exercise good judgement
  6. Strong organizational, oral and written communication, and interpersonal skills
  7. Proactive nature; able to anticipate conflicts before they arise
  8. Ability to work independently as well as collaboratively
  9. Ability to execute meetings, calls and emails with professionalism, courtesy and accuracy
  10. Personal qualities of maturity, humility, strong work ethic, sense of humor, and diligence
  11. Ability to effectively allocate and prioritize time to several tasks to ensure completion of all
  12. Ability to apply knowledge of current research and theory to Special Education instructional programs
  13. Possess the physical and emotional ability to fulfill the contract period

 

Essential Functions:

  1. Ensure compliance under all state and federal mandates including but not limited to IDEA
  2. Monitor and support self-contained special education programs (Exceptional Learning Communities) throughout the district
  3. Collaborate and coordinate with system-wide administrators, supervisors, principals and specialists in the implementation of quality instructional programing
  4. Monitor and support self-contained special education programs throughout the district
  5. Help prepare state and federal reports per compliance mandates
  6. Provides consultation to special education teachers, administrators, support personnel, parents and regular teachers regarding the writing and implementation of Individual Educational Plans
  7. Collaborates with special education teachers, school leaders, and other experts to improve learning outcomes for students with disabilities. This includes but is not limited to direct instructional coaching, professional development, analysis of progress data, seeking out academic and behavioral instructional strategies, and assisting with implementation
  8. Will consult with school site certified personnel to ensure district compliance with special education law
  9. Communicates effectively, and in a timely manner, with parents and guardians of special needs students to address complaints, issues and concerns
  10. Monitor and ensure the special education program's effectiveness on a regular basis
  11. Confer with and assist teachers on a one-to-one basis as well as small groups in organizational, compliance, instructional and management techniques
  12. Serve as representative and advisor to community and/or system organizations as appropriate
  13. Perform other duties as assigned by immediate supervisor

 

  • This position will be subject to the Students First Act of 2011. Madison City Schools reserves the right to fill this position by transfer of a qualified applicant who is already employed by Madison City Schools.
  • Under the Students First Act of 2011, no credit toward tenure or non-probationary status is earned in the initial school year of employment if the date of hire occurs after September 30.
